Bug 280603 - kwrite crash while editing HTML/JavaScript
Summary: kwrite crash while editing HTML/JavaScript
Status: RESOLVED DUPLICATE of bug 180082
Alias: None
Product: kate
Classification: Applications
Component: kwrite (show other bugs)
Version: unspecified
Platform: Fedora RPMs Linux
: NOR crash
Target Milestone: ---
Assignee: KWrite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2011-08-22 21:27 UTC by Ian Pilcher
Modified: 2011-09-20 21:20 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Ian Pilcher 2011-08-22 21:27:56 UTC
Application: kwrite (4.6.5 (4.6.5))
KDE Platform Version: 4.6.5 (4.6.5)
Qt Version: 4.7.3
Operating System: Linux 2.6.40.3-0.fc15.x86_64 x86_64
Distribution: "Fedora release 15 (Lovelock)"

-- Information about the crash:
- What I was doing when the application crashed:

Editting an HTML file with a fair bit of embedded JavaScript.

-- Backtrace:
Application: KWrite (kwrite), signal: Segmentation fault
82	T_PSEUDO (SYSCALL_SYMBOL, SYSCALL_NAME, SYSCALL_NARGS)
[Current thread is 1 (Thread 0x7f11dd736840 (LWP 3049))]

Thread 2 (Thread 0x7f11d188b700 (LWP 3050)):
#0  pthread_cond_wait@@GLIBC_2.3.2 () at ../nptl/sysdeps/unix/sysv/linux/x86_64/pthread_cond_wait.S:165
#1  0x0000003764984b32 in QTWTF::TCMalloc_PageHeap::scavengerThread (this=0x3764c7db00) at ../3rdparty/javascriptcore/JavaScriptCore/wtf/FastMalloc.cpp:2359
#2  0x0000003764984b69 in QTWTF::TCMalloc_PageHeap::runScavengerThread (context=<optimized out>) at ../3rdparty/javascriptcore/JavaScriptCore/wtf/FastMalloc.cpp:1464
#3  0x0000003748407b31 in start_thread (arg=0x7f11d188b700) at pthread_create.c:305
#4  0x0000003747cdfd2d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:115

Thread 1 (Thread 0x7f11dd736840 (LWP 3049)):
[KCrash Handler]
#6  KateCodeFoldingNode::getEnd (this=0x18e1690, tree=0x13f80c0, end=0x7fff0f0a97b0) at /usr/src/debug/kdelibs-4.6.5/kate/syntax/katecodefolding.cpp:87
#7  0x00007f11d1c5424b in KateIconBorder::showBlock (this=0x1414610) at /usr/src/debug/kdelibs-4.6.5/kate/view/kateviewhelpers.cpp:1320
#8  0x00007f11d1c575bc in KateIconBorder::qt_metacall (this=0x1414610, _c=QMetaObject::InvokeMetaMethod, _id=<optimized out>, _a=0x7fff0f0a99f0) at /usr/src/debug/kdelibs-4.6.5/x86_64-redhat-linux-gnu/kate/kateviewhelpers.moc:160
#9  0x0000003753d6ceba in QMetaObject::activate (sender=0x14146a8, m=<optimized out>, local_signal_index=<optimized out>, argv=0x0) at kernel/qobject.cpp:3278
#10 0x0000003753d707a9 in QObject::event (this=0x14146a8, e=<optimized out>) at kernel/qobject.cpp:1181
#11 0x0000003e039b7444 in notify_helper (e=0x7fff0f0aa0f0, receiver=0x14146a8, this=0x11d9a60) at kernel/qapplication.cpp:4462
#12 QApplicationPrivate::notify_helper (this=0x11d9a60, receiver=0x14146a8, e=0x7fff0f0aa0f0) at kernel/qapplication.cpp:4434
#13 0x0000003e039bc2d1 in QApplication::notify (this=0x7fff0f0aa3f0, receiver=0x14146a8, e=0x7fff0f0aa0f0) at kernel/qapplication.cpp:4341
#14 0x0000003e04c41d56 in KApplication::notify (this=0x7fff0f0aa3f0, receiver=0x14146a8, event=0x7fff0f0aa0f0) at /usr/src/debug/kdelibs-4.6.5/kdeui/kernel/kapplication.cpp:311
#15 0x0000003753d5a1ac in QCoreApplication::notifyInternal (this=0x7fff0f0aa3f0, receiver=0x14146a8, event=0x7fff0f0aa0f0) at kernel/qcoreapplication.cpp:731
#16 0x0000003753d86b52 in sendEvent (event=0x7fff0f0aa0f0, receiver=<optimized out>) at kernel/qcoreapplication.h:215
#17 QTimerInfoList::activateTimers (this=0x11dedc0) at kernel/qeventdispatcher_unix.cpp:604
#18 0x0000003753d843a8 in timerSourceDispatch (source=<optimized out>) at kernel/qeventdispatcher_glib.cpp:184
#19 idleTimerSourceDispatch (source=<optimized out>) at kernel/qeventdispatcher_glib.cpp:231
#20 0x000000374b4427ed in g_main_dispatch (context=0x11de040) at gmain.c:2441
#21 g_main_context_dispatch (context=0x11de040) at gmain.c:3014
#22 0x000000374b442fc8 in g_main_context_iterate (context=0x11de040, block=<optimized out>, dispatch=1, self=<optimized out>) at gmain.c:3092
#23 0x000000374b44325c in g_main_context_iteration (context=0x11de040, may_block=1) at gmain.c:3155
#24 0x0000003753d84d0f in QEventDispatcherGlib::processEvents (this=0x11b89f0, flags=<optimized out>) at kernel/qeventdispatcher_glib.cpp:422
#25 0x0000003e03a59fde in QGuiEventDispatcherGlib::processEvents (this=<optimized out>, flags=<optimized out>) at kernel/qguieventdispatcher_glib.cpp:207
#26 0x0000003753d596c2 in QEventLoop::processEvents (this=<optimized out>, flags=...) at kernel/qeventloop.cpp:149
#27 0x0000003753d598bf in QEventLoop::exec (this=0x7fff0f0aa380, flags=...) at kernel/qeventloop.cpp:201
#28 0x0000003753d5da07 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1008
#29 0x0000003e06c0ea81 in kdemain (argc=2, argv=<optimized out>) at /usr/src/debug/kdebase-4.6.5/kwrite/kwritemain.cpp:680
#30 0x0000003747c2139d in __libc_start_main (main=0x400730 <main(int, char**)>, argc=2, ubp_av=0x7fff0f0aaed8,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>, stack_end=0x7fff0f0aaec8) at libc-start.c:226
#31 0x0000000000400761 in _start ()

This bug may be a duplicate of or related to bug 180082.

Possible duplicates by query: bug 266024, bug 264654, bug 257929, bug 256915.

Reported using DrKonqi
Comment 1 Dominik Haumann 2011-09-20 21:20:39 UTC
Likely fixed for KDE 4.8. Close as duplicate, as we already have a report for it.

*** This bug has been marked as a duplicate of bug 180082 ***